Porthleven is a thriving seaside Cornish fishing village with its large harbour providing a focal point. Around this cluster many pubs, restaurants and businesses. The village provides facilities to cater for everyday needs as well as a primary school, whilst the more comprehensive amenities of Helston are a few miles distant and these include national stores, cinema and sports centre with indoor swimming pool.

Situated between Helston and Porthleven is the beautiful Penrose Estate which is managed by The National Trust and where one may delight in the many walks and trails through the Cornish countryside around Loe Pool which is Cornwall's largest natural fresh water lake. Porthleven has a prize winning brass band which, on many a summer’s Sunday evening, can be heard echoing around the village, creating atmosphere and ambience for both residents and visitors.
